The Sensormatic iREAD platform eliminates the need for separate power, control and data distribution infrastructures. It provides a flexible, scalable, easy-to-install foundation for retailers to lower the cost and complexity of in-store, item-level RFID deployments by an order of magnitude or more.

Sensormatic's iREAD platform allows retailers to reduce the number of readers, cables, and antennas while delivering the singulation needed to capture item-level data reliably and achieve inventory visibility. Unlike the many so-called smart shelves introduced in recent years, the Sensormatic iREAD platform enables retailers to adapt its capabilities to almost any retail configuration shelves, racks, tables and other display types. Whats more, its possible benefits and cost savings can increase exponentially with the size and scale of item-level RFID deployment.

ADT and its industry-leading Sensormatic EAS brand have had a long history of successful implementations of large-scale item-level tagging for inventory security. Karstadt GmbH, one of Germanys premier retailers using Sensormatic EAS to secure its merchandise and reduce losses, has now deployed Sensormatic iREAD platform to achieve inventory visibility in a major fashion apparel implementation at one of its flagship stores.
